

Bob was born 10th of 13 children to Hart & Kate Ervin on May 11, 1923 in Havre, MT. Having been born during the depression, Bob & his family grew up with very little. He got himself through high school while living away from home & working to support himself.
Bob served in the Army during WWII and then married the love of his life, Lorraine LaSalle in 1947. They had 3 children, Scott, Crystal & Sam (Leslie) they raised mainly in Edmonds, WA, after deciding to give up on the snowy & cold Montana winters in the 50’s. Bob has 8 grandchildren, 18 great grandchildren, numerous nieces & nephews with a special relationship/bond with his loving niece, Nina Clevidence from McMinnville, OR. Always being a staunch Ford man led to the majority of his working career being for the Ford Motor Co. Bob very much enjoyed travelling, fishing, camping & dancing. Bob has been so fortunate to have many wonderful people in his life: church members & the Church, neighbors, friends & family.
Predeceased by wife in July 2007 & son in Feb. 2009.
Survived by his 2 daughters & his youngest sibling, Donna Reed from Havre, MT.
We feel very blessed to have had Bob with us for nearly 93 years & are grateful he left us peacefully to be reunited with so many loved ones who have been waiting for him in glorious Heaven.
